AbstractWith the improvement of intelligent industrial automation,the power supply ofenterprises is becoming more and more important compared with production.Efficient power supply can also save operation costs on the basis of ensuring normalproduction,and greatly improve the production efficiency of the whole factory.Thepower system design of this plant is based on the power supply and distribution of atextile plant,including the main wiring selection and design of substation,statisticalcalculation of plant power load,high voltage power supply and distribution linedesign in textile plant,short circuit calculation,distribution equipment selection,relayprotection,lightning protection and grounding design of distribution station.Usually,the compensation of reactive power needs to be taken into account in the powersystem design,which can improve the power supply efficiency of the whole powersystem,compensate the reactive power by using parallel capacitance in this design,and enhance the quality of power supply on the basis of reducing the power energyand voltage loss of the whole power supply and distribution system.Increase theflexibility and safety of the factory and enterprise's power supply and distributionperformance to a certain extent.Key words:power supply and distribution design;relay protection;reactivepower compensation;short-circuit current
